Sept. 08--The Colorado Corn Growers Association and the National Corn Growers Association announced this week a public policy internship opportunity in Washington D.C. for a college junior or senior during the spring semester of 2012. The program provides a chance for a student to learn about and be involved in the legislative process. The selected applicant will be under the direction of the NCGA Washington D.C. staff from Feb. 1 to April 30. The program is designed to enhance a student's knowledge on bills and policies important to agriculture, the importance of grower membership lobbying, agricultural industry relationships and the process of policy development.
